Privateers Edged at Misericordia
The Maritime College baseball team lost a close game to the Misericordia Cougars, falling 9-8 after a tremendous comeback effort. The Privateers fought back from a 7-2 deficit to tie the game at 7-7, driven by multiple players contributing offensively. Despite their efforts, Misericordia scored two runs in the seventh inning to secure the victory. Five Maritime players recorded two hits, showcasing a strong offensive performance, but it wasn't enough. The loss brings the Privateers' record to 11-10 this season.
By the Numbers- Maritime scored 6 runs over the final four innings to tie the game.
- Five different Privateers recorded two hits each during the game.
- Picarella finished 2-for-3 with a home run, 2 RBIs, two runs scored, and two walks.
- Maritime starts a Skyline doubleheader against Manhattanville on Saturday.
- They hold a record of 8-0 in Skyline play so far this season.
